What is AutoDCR?

AutoDCR is an automatic way to scan and scrutinise building plans, ultimately leading to approvals or rejections. A unique software developed for mapping construction and development (CAD) drawings, in line with the development rules, it is typically used by municipal bodies across India, as a building plan approval system. Seamlessly integrated to the online approval workflow, the software monitors the approval process, along with associated document scrutiny. To create alerts for the parties concerned, SMS and personal digital assistants are used. Designed and developed by SoftTech India Ltd for some municipal bodies, this web-based system helps architects submit the building plans with basic data. In fact, the system has reduced the approval process from 30 days to 10 days.

The AutoDCR system came into being, to address several issues. Manual scrutiny of drawings, for instance, is time-consuming and chances of omission of checks are high. This may lead to illegal constructions, creating difficulties to the society at large. Also, there was a lack of consistency in the approval process, because of the variance in interpretations by different officers.

AutoDCR work process

The AutoDCR comes with a built-in process workflow system called BPAMS, for automation of the process. Designed in different modules called consoles, AutoDCR covers each step through which the proposal has to flow.

The application form: Architects submit the plan online, along with the application form to all relevant departments through a single-window system.

The communication: After an initial scrutiny of the documents, a date for the site visit of the building, by an inspector or officer concerned, is notified to the architects and building inspectors concerned via SMS.

The mobile application: Site visit photographs and videos are then uploaded by the site inspector using the mobile app. A checklist pertaining to the site inspection is automatically filled, if AutoDCR is integrated with the city’s GIS maps.

The CAD drawing: After the site inspection, the CAD drawings submitted by the architect /applicant are automatically scrutinised against the building regulations/NOC parameters prescribed by the authority concerned.

The digitally signed approval: The scrutiny reports are then sent to the respective departments. A digitally-signed letter of approval is generated, after the payment of fees online.

AutoDCR features

Listed below are the key features of the AutoDCR system:

Drawing submitted in PreDCR format: The AutoCAD submission drawings are submitted through a single window, along with the application from. These drawings are in standard PreDCR format, where all the entities are drawn on the corresponding PreDCR layers and where users can use all AutoCAD commands, to draw these entities on the PreDCR layers. Note that PreDCR is a software application used to create the architectural plans, according to the requirements of the AutoDCR software. It works under the AutoCAD environment with an additional menu and toolbar. AutoDCR reads the drawings drawn in PreDCR formats, automatically.

Verifications according to type of the project

Project type: Project verifications are done, according to the project type in the system.

Auto-detection of building use: The system can auto detect use of building (for example, residential, commercial or mixed-use development) and it can also auto-detect building structure (high-rise or low-rise buildings), by reading the drawings.

Auto-triangulation: The AutoDCR system generates plot area diagrams using the triangulation method and calculates the plot area for cross-verification.

Auto-dimensioning with block diagrams: AutoDCR generates block diagrams for each floor and provides dimensions, with area calculations.

Auto generation of FSI and built-up area table: The system automatically inserts the tables for floor space index (FSI) and built-up area, for each floor for each building. In the same manner, it inserts FSI and a built-up area table for the entire project.

Auto generation of plot area table: The system automatically detects the type of layout proposal – amalgamation or sub-division – and creates standard area tables, according to the classification.

Auto generation of area statement: The system automatically inserts area statements with all the proposed and permissible value in a traditional format.

Auto generation of schedule of opening and parking table: The system automatically inserts a schedule of opening for each building. It also inserts the proposed parking for the entire project.

Auto hatching to particular objects: The system provides hatching to particular objects, as described in the development control rules.

Auto linking: The system can auto link objects like each building with the corresponding proposed work drawn in the layout plan, each floor plan with its section, the tank with its section, the ramp with its section, stair, chowk, shafts, etc.

Section reading and association: The system reads sections, associates each floor plan with the floor section and gives the height of the building and each floor through auto-dimensioning.

Margin generation: The system generates the required margin from the main road, the plot boundary and open space on its own. It also shows the proposed failed margin with auto-dimensioning.

Verification with actual coverage area: The system verifies the built-up area proposed by auto punching of each floor plan automatically.

Checking double height and verification of chowk/shaft: The system checks double height of each terrace. It verifies each chowk and shafts for its clear height, by auto punching of each floor plan automatically.

Generation of scrutiny reports: The system generates various scrutiny reports dynamically, based on the development control rules prescribed by the authority concerned. The report thus generated, shows the failed/passed items with their rules in a user-friendly, viewable, as well as printable format. The reports can be generated in regional language, as well. Customisation of these reports is also possible in-user defined templates. The software reads the building entities from drawings and after scanning and saving the drawings, scrutiny reports are generated where all failed and passed rules along with the required/permissible values are displayed, so that architects can easily correct them.

Key benefits of Auto-DCR system

There are several benefits that the online management system offers, to users, as well as the authorities.

Uniformity and compliance: The approval system follows common interpretation of the development control rules. This way it ensures uniformity and compliance.

Acceleration: The online management system expedites the scrutiny and approval process, by cutting down on lengthy and cumbersome computations.

Process innovation and integration: With the scrutiny and approval of plans through CAD and workflow technology, all the stakeholders in the approval process are brought on a single platform, thereby, encouraging innovation in the process.

Accountability: Roles and responsibilities are mapped and MIS reports generated, to track efficiency.

Transparency: Subjectivity in the approval process of plans, is eliminated and clear reasons are stated, for approval/rejection.

Rule database: The software maintains a DC rule database, which can be viewed or edited. The rules are in digital format, to enable quick search for any item.

Some issues with the AutoDCR system

  • The system currently works with Internet Explorer only, and does not support other browsers.
  • Proposals under consideration are not correlated with the adjoining properties. If this issue is addressed, offering of no-objection certificates can be expedited.
  • The drafting tool and guidelines for drawing scrutiny, need to be compatible with the CAD software.
  • Maps should be in a digitised format.

FAQs

Which Indian company has developed the AutoDCR software?

The AutoDCR software is developed by SoftTech India Ltd. SoftTech is a venture funded by SIDBI Venture Capitals Limited under the National Fund for Software and Information Technology, constituted by the Information Technology Ministry, SIDBI and IDBI.

When did the PCMC start using the AutoDCR system?

The PCMC started using the AutoDCR system in 2009.
